Today, we’re featuring the Sit Family Foundation, who is being honored by the Minnesota Chapter as Outstanding Philanthropic Organization for 2019.

Eugene Sit and his family emigrated from China in 1947 to America in pursuit of a better life. After leaving an established investment firm, Eugene Sit created Sit Investment Associates and started his journey in philanthropy with his wife. The Sit Family established campaigns that supported the American military after 9/11 through their Minnesotans’ Military Appreciation Fund by providing cash grants to those defending the country.

Currently the Sit Family children are continuing the work of their parents through philanthropic ventures in their community. It is because of this family’s time, money, and effort that the Sit Family Foundation truly deserves to be recognized as an outstanding philanthropic organization.
